Product Description

AWCU Series Common Mode Chokes

The AWCU Series Common Mode Chokes are designed for noise suppression in various electronic applications. These AEC-Q200 compliant components offer effective filtering for common mode noise, ensuring signal integrity and reliable operation in demanding environments, including automotive applications. They are RoHS compliant and halogen-free.

Technical Specifications

General Specifications:

Feature Value
Operating Temperature Range -50 to 150 (Including self-temperature rise)
RDC Measurement Single Wire Test Value
IDC Definition Inductance drop 10% from its value without current.
